Firefox has lot of reasons for us to use it.
![](https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/img/b/R29vZ2xl/AVvXsEgV8-eosl3LGGCYFZ9OPdDDA-_BQYYDQ15ZfMCbGg-mgdFm7YvE41w51W3s3i7efTGzP8i1a1BI7hqA4I-gHtsi3O7sQfWcxcvFz0yVkWKIEs5YlA5DnAoPLFISXk9F7h2zVqvGYQ/s1600/Firefox+seems+good+www.digizol.com.jpg)
Some of the interesting features are;
- Tabbed browsing
- Popup blocking
- Prevent scripts from doing various things
- More control over text zooming
- Block images from third party sites
- Cross-platform
- Open Source
- Huge range of extensions and ease of installing extensions
